Updating your D-Link DSL-124 firmware is the most effective way to improve connection stability, patch security vulnerabilities, and unlock better Wi-Fi performance. This guide provides a comprehensive walkthrough for finding and installing the highest quality official firmware for your router. Why You Should Update Your D-Link DSL-124 Firmware

The DSL-124 is a workhorse Wireless N300 ADSL2+ modem router. However, older software can lead to "bottlenecks" in your home network. Keeping your firmware current ensures:

Enhanced Security: Protects your network against the latest malware and unauthorized access attempts.

Connection Stability: Fixes common bugs that cause the internet to drop or the router to restart.

Optimized Speeds: Refines data handling protocols to ensure you get the maximum bandwidth from your ISP.

Feature Additions: Occasionally, updates add new UI options or improved parental controls. Step 1: Identify Your Hardware Version

Before downloading any files, you must know your specific hardware revision. Installing firmware meant for a different version can "brick" (permanently disable) your router. Turn your router over. Look for the sticker on the bottom. Find the text labeled H/W Ver (e.g., T1, V1, or A1).

Note down the current F/W Ver as well to compare with the new version. Step 2: Where to Download High-Quality Official Firmware Your D-Link DSL-124 is a robust piece of

To ensure you are getting the "best high quality" software, always avoid third-party mirror sites. Only use official D-Link support portals. Depending on your region, the interface may vary:

D-Link Middle East/Africa: The most common source for DSL-124 updates.

D-Link India: Frequent updates for specific regional ISP compatibility.

D-Link Global Support: The primary repository for international versions. Download Instructions: Navigate to the official support page. Search for "DSL-124". Select the firmware that matches your Hardware Version. Download the .zip or .bin file to your desktop. Step 3: How to Perform the Update Safely

Follow these steps precisely to avoid interrupting the installation process.

Use a Wired Connection: Never update firmware over Wi-Fi. Connect your computer to the router using an Ethernet cable.

Access the Interface: Open a web browser and type 192.168.1.1 into the address bar. Log in with your credentials (default is usually admin for both).

Backup Settings: Go to Maintenance or Management > System > Backup and save your current configuration.

Upload the File: Navigate to the Firmware Update section. Click "Choose File," select the downloaded firmware, and click Update.

Wait: The process takes 2-5 minutes. Do not turn off the router or close the browser until it finishes and reboots. Troubleshooting and Best Practices

If your internet feels sluggish after an update, it is often best to perform a Factory Reset. This clears out old cache files that might conflict with the new software. Hold the Reset button on the back for 10 seconds, then reload your backup configuration.

You must download the firmware for your D-Link DSL-124 router directly from the official D-Link regional support websites, as firmware varies significantly depending on your specific hardware revision and geographic region.

⚠️ Critical Warning: The D-Link DSL-124 reached its End of Life (EOL) on March 31, 2024. It no longer receives security patches. Known vulnerabilities exist for unpatched versions, so upgrading to the last available software is highly recommended. 📥 Where to Download the Firmware Have you updated your DSL-124 recently

Because D-Link does not host all files on a single global page, you should source your file from one of their dedicated regional portals:

Middle East & Africa: Find your downloads on the D-Link MEA Support Resources.

South Africa: Check the D-Link South Africa DSL-124 Portal for localized region builds.

Global Technical Site: Search directly on the D-Link TSD Global Repository by typing "DSL-124" into the search bar. 🛠️ Step-by-Step Upgrade Guide

Follow these rules closely to avoid corrupting or "bricking" your router. 1. Identify Your Hardware Revision Flip your router upside down. Look at the sticker for H/W Ver (e.g., A1, T1, V1).

Crucial: You must only flash firmware that exactly matches your specific hardware version. 2. Prepare the Setup

🔌 Do not use Wi-Fi. Connect your computer directly to the router using a physical Ethernet cable.

Download the correct firmware file and extract (unzip) it if it came in a .zip archive. You are looking for a file typically ending in .bin or .img. 3. Log into the Router

Open a web browser and type 192.168.1.1 (or 192.168.0.1 depending on your model's sticker) into the address bar.

Enter your administrator credentials. The default is often username admin and password admin (or blank). 4. Back Up Settings How do I upgrade the firmware on my router? | D-Link UK
